The Cotswold Water Park region is a beautiful lakeland area set within the Cotswolds. It is located just a few miles south of Cirencester and is made up of over 150 lakes. The 40 square mile region includes a number of classic Cotswold towns & quaint villages, country pubs, golf courses, the River Thames and a range of watersports, activities, wildlife, wildfowl and country parks. There are many well marked off road cycle trails and routes to enjoy lakeside or riverside walks which is a great way to see the local area.

Cotswold Water Park – Things to Do in the Area

  • Many lovely lakeside walks, trails, country parks and picnic areas
  • Fishing – superb carp & coarse fishing on-site and a variety of well managed and stocked local fishing lakes
  • Watersports include – sailing, windsurfing, canoeing, kayaking, stand-up-paddleboarding, waterskiing, swimming & boat hire
  • Superb inflatable ‘aquaventure’ at the Cotswolds Country Park & Beach
  • Cotswold Country Park & Beach – Beach with safe lake swimming and paddling & BBQ areas
  • Designated lake and wild swimming areas
  • Cycling & Bike Hire – many well marked off road trails. Go to Wild Carrot Bike Hire (over the road from us) or Go-by-Cycle for bike hire and bike trail maps
  • Walking & hiking – many marked routes & includes the Thames Path source and marked trail
  • Golf – there are several very good local golf courses
  • Rally driving & buggy driving
  • Horse riding and pony trekking
  • Outdoor Pursuits including clay pigeon shooting, archery and wilderness skills
  • Nature reserves & birdwatching (many watch hides)
  • Areas of Special Special Scientific Interest (SSSI)
  • A wide range of lovely country pubs, restaurants, cafes and pretty villages to visit

The Cotswold Water Park Gateway Centre

The Cotswold Water Park Gateway Centre provides an excellent facility and information centre for all the local activities and facilities including an activity map to check out where everything is. Check out the local area map which is available and enjoy a coffee or all day breakfast at the well run on-site cafe.
